RAW Viewership Dropped Again Despite It Being The Go-Home Show For SUMMERSLAM

This past Monday's episode of RAW was the go-home show for SummerSlam, but ratings didn't exactly increase as WWE was forced to contend with competition from the Democratic National Convention...

Despite a pre-advertised appearance from WWE Hall of Famer Shawn Michaels and more RAW Underground segments, this Monday's episode of WWE's flagship show didn't receive any sort of ratings boost heading into SummerSlam on Sunday. 

According to Showbuzz Daily, the episode drew an average of 1.643 million viewers on the USA Network, a noteworthy decline from last Monday's 1.722 million viewers. 

Here is the hourly viewership breakdown:

Hour 1 (8pm): 1.730 million viewers (last week: 1.811 million viewers)
Hour 2 (9pm): 1.697 million viewers (last week: 1.754 million viewers)
Hour 3 (10pm): 1.502 million viewers (last week: 1.601 million viewers)

RAW's viewership remains on the decline, and it's worrying that numbers didn't pick up leading into Sunday's PPV. However, the show did face strong competition from the Democratic National Convention, so that could explain why that third hour dropped even more than it normally does. 

Among the matches featured on this week's RAW were Asuka & Shayna Baszler vs Bayley & Sasha Banks, MVP, Shelton Benjamin & Lashley vs. Mustafa Ali, Ricochet & Apollo Crews, and Montez Ford vs. Andrade. It was a fine show, but widely criticised for the way newer Superstars were quickly defeated (as well as a main event once again built around a star from the past).
